What is Preselection? And how does it effect me?
24 Dec 2008, 1:27 pmPreselection is when a customer chooses there preferred telecommunications provider to supply or carry specific calls if no other carrier’s override code is used. Preselection is capable on all national calls, fixed to mobiles and international calls (also known as long distance services).
